Karnali Province: Nepal's Untouched Wilderness

Discover the untouched wilderness of Karnali Province in Nepal, where nature, adventure, and culture come together in a stunning and authentic travel experience.

Karnali Province, nestled in the northwestern region of Nepal, is a haven for nature lovers and adventure seekers. This province is known for its rugged landscapes, pristine rivers, and rich cultural heritage. As one of the least developed areas of Nepal, Karnali offers a raw and authentic travel experience, far removed from the hustle and bustle of modern tourism. Visitors have the unique opportunity to connect with the local communities and experience their traditional way of life. Karnali is home to several national parks, including Shey Phoksundo National Park, where you can witness the stunning Phoksundo Lake, the deepest lake in Nepal. The region's diverse flora and fauna make it a paradise for wildlife enthusiasts. Trekking routes such as the Rara Lake trek offer breathtaking views and a chance to explore the serene beauty of Nepal's largest lake, Rara Lake. For those interested in history and culture, Karnali Province has much to offer. The ancient town of Jumla, with its historic temples and traditional architecture, provides a glimpse into the rich cultural tapestry of the region. You can also visit the Humla district, known for its vibrant festivals and unique Tibetan-influenced culture. Whether you're hiking through remote villages, rafting down the Karnali River, or simply soaking in the natural beauty, Karnali Province promises an unforgettable journey.
